Hermès Financial Controller
Hermès, a prestigious French family-owned and independent house since 1837, is renowned for crafting high-quality objects and employs nearly 20,000 individuals globally. Driven by a continuous entrepreneurial spirit and unwavering standards, Hermès fosters individual freedom and autonomy through responsible management. The company is committed to transmitting exceptional craftsmanship, deeply rooted in local communities, while respecting both people and nature, the sources of its exceptional materials. Hermès' creativity is fueled by fifteen artisanal métiers, with collections showcased in over 300 stores worldwide.
- Contribute to the quarterly closures, budget revisions, and annual budget planning for the Maison Division, collaborating with the Financial Control Manager.
- Analyze variances against key deadlines and alert on potential risks and opportunities.
- Report data in the Group's consolidation tool (Magnitude).
- Draft summary notes for forecast phases.
- Participate in the construction, improvement, and standardization of Maison Division reporting.
- Support operational teams and the Financial Directorate by constructing and optimizing dashboards to monitor key expenditure areas.
- Communicate monthly dashboards to operational teams and alert them on potential risks and opportunities.
- Respond to operational requests and assist in developing new indicators and dashboards as needed.
- Engage in non-recurring projects and ad hoc missions, including structuring projects for the Maison Division's Financial Control and conducting specific studies as requested by the General and Financial Directorate.
- Participate in inventory activities.
- Degree from a Grande Ecole (Business or Engineering) with a specialization in Finance or Management Control.
- Previous successful experience in management control.
- Excellent analytical skills and numerical proficiency.
- Strong interpersonal skills.
- Ability to synthesize information.
- Attention to detail and rigor.
- Field-oriented approach.
- Proficiency in information systems; knowledge of ERP (SAP, M3) and/or query tools (TM1, Cognos) is highly valued.
- Advanced proficiency in Microsoft Office, particularly Excel.
